See below for program terms and conditions.
Service Valet is available while your vehicle is receiving complimentary 
maintenance, wear items, or warranty repairs by an authorized Genesis retailer. 
Simply contact your authorized Genesis retailer’s Service Experience Manager or 
contact the Customer Care Center at 844-340-9741 to make your appointment. 
The retailer will work with you to arrange your pickup and delivery time and 
location.
  •  Valet appointments must be made at least 2 business days in advance. 
  •  Valet area of coverage is valid only within an estimated 1 hour drive time 
distance (based on traffic, weather, and road conditions) from the 
participating retailer location to the pickup/delivery location.  
  •  Valet pickup and delivery must occur during normal business hours.   
After-hours pickup and delivery are at the discretion of your participating 
retailer.
  •  You must notify your Genesis Service Experience Manager 1 business day in 
advance if location or time of valet services changes. If a change or 
cancellation is not made at least 1 business day in advance, you may be 
charged a fee, or Service Valet may be cancelled.
  •  You will be charged a fee if you elect to extend the use of the courtesy 
replacement vehicle or delay the delivery of your vehicle.
  •  Prior to or at the time of your vehicle pickup, you will need to provide your 
valet with the following information if a courtesy replacement vehicle is 
needed:
 
•
 Insurance company name, policy number, and expiration date
 
•
   Driver
’
s license number, state, expiration, and date of birth
 
•
 Credit card number and expiration date  
(standard requirement for rental car use)
 
•
 The above information for any additional drivers
Genesis brand vehicle owner must provide the valet with the Genesis brand vehicle 
that is currently registered in compliance with local and state laws. Road tolls 
incurred during the Service Valet may be charged to the vehicle owner.

Level Description
NORMAL
Ordinary driving mode.
ECO
Drive mode for fuel efficiency. This mode results in 
driving at a constant speed without rapid acceleration 
or deceleration.
SPORT
Drive mode for sporty and dynamic driving. This mode 
reacts sensitively when you press down on the pedal 
or rotate the steering wheel. The fuel efficiency may 
decrease.
SNOW
Drive mode for driving on icy or rainy roads which are 
slippery. This mode helps with stable acceleration and 
reduces tire slipping.
You can set the proper drive mode according to the road conditions or 
your driving habits.
Press the DRIVE MODE button on 
the steering wheel.
• 
Pressing the button repeatedly 
changes the drive mode, and the 
changed mode is displayed on 
the instrument cluster.
To change to snow mode, press 
and hold the button.
